I recently tried out a demo version of Autotheory. I had no trouble getting it to work with X3 Producer. Go to Edit-Preferences, then select MIDI-Devices. You should see Autotheory listed in both your MIDI inputs and outputs. Under inputs, uncheck your MIDI device (e.g., keyboard), and then check Autotheory. Now your MIDI routing will be from your MIDI device to Autotheory to Sonar. (Don't mess with the outputs.) When you create a MIDI track, you should now be able to select Autotheory as the track input. Route the track output to whatever synth you want. That's how it worked for me... - Eric

Maybe the "Share Drivers With Other Programs" is enabled in SONAR Preferences > Audio > Playback and Recording. This causes SONAR to give up the audio driver and go silent when focus is lost.
